The ingredients needed to make Manipuri mangal ooti:
  1. Prepare 1 cup yellow peas
  2. Take 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
  3. Take 2 tablespoons mustard oil
  4. Get 1 teaspoon cumin seeds
  5. Take 1 bay leaf
  6. Get 1 tablespoons grated ginger
  7. Prepare 1/2 cup chopped onion
  8. Take 1/2 teaspoon turmeric powder
  9. Get 1 large tomato chopped
  10. Make ready 2 no green chillies chopped
  11. Get 1 teaspoon sugar
  12. Make ready 1 teaspoon garam masala powder

Instructions to make Manipuri mangal ooti:
  1. Soak the peas overnight or for a minimum of 4 hours. Pressure cook until it is soft by adding salt and soda to it.
  2. Take a pan heat oil add bay leaf and cumin seeds and the chopped onions to the pan and some salt, fry till the onion becomes soft and light brown.
  3. Now add the chopped tomatoes, turmeric powder and chopped ginger fry for a minutes or till oil oozes from the mixture.
  4. Now add the boiled peas and toss with masala mixture. Add 1/2 cup of warm water to the pan and let the curry boil for 5 minutes, cover on low heat.
  5. After 5 minutes of boiling on the curry and give a nice stir. Turn off the flame and let the curry stand for 10 minutes.
  6. Serve with Roti

Manipuri Mangal Ooti - Manipuri Side dish. North east India, the seven sisters as they are called, are not only geographically isolated but also differ largely in customs and practices from the rest of India. It is aptly called "Paradise Unexplored " and it is connected to the rest of Indian states by a narrow channel between Nepal and Bangladesh. Except for Assam and Tripura, the rest. Mangal Ooti is a simple yet flavorful vegetarian side dish from the North East Indian state of Manipur.
